### {% data variables.product.prodname_dependabot %} version updates
|
||||
|
||||
Use {% data variables.product.prodname_dependabot %} to automatically raise pull requests to keep your dependencies up-to-date. This helps reduce your exposure to older versions of dependencies. Using newer versions makes it easier to apply patches if security vulnerabilities are discovered, and also makes it easier for {% data variables.product.prodname_dependabot_security_updates %} to successfully raise pull requests to upgrade vulnerable dependencies. For more information, see "[About {% data variables.product.prodname_dependabot_version_updates %}](/github/administering-a-repository/about-dependabot-version-updates)."

### Dependency graph
|
||||
The dependency graph allows you to explore the ecosystems and packages that your repository depends on and the repositories and packages that depend on your repository.
|
||||
|
||||
You can find the dependency graph on the **Insights** tab for your repository. For more information, see "[About the dependency graph](/github/visualizing-repository-data-with-graphs/about-the-dependency-graph)."
